Quarterly Planning Note — Finance Team

The Ashgrove satellite office will close at quarter-end. Headcount of six transfers to the Dunlow hub; two roles lapse through attrition. Lease termination fee is 40K, offset by 110K annual savings from year two. Equipment disposal handled by facilities; write-downs booked this quarter. Please adjust cost-center forecasts accordingly and hold Ashgrove accruals open for sixty days. The closure connects to the plan summarized immediately below.

confidential, bawig-bafog: Only 30 of the 496 pilot accounts renewed Lammir, so a churn review is set for May 8. Kelionax Systems is in early talks to buy Noririx Foods for about $76.9 million.

### Step 4 — Configure the solver

Almost there! The Bellgrove timetable solver won't start without its scheduler credential — it uses it to pull room and teacher constraints from the Chalkline API. Don't copy this from another environment; each deploy gets its own. Open the `.env` file in the solver's release directory and add the following line at the bottom.

env line for yahaf-bahaf: LEDGER_TOKEN20=e8e509473820ccdbae6d

Welcome aboard! Quick notes on load testing the Bramblecart checkout flow. We use the Stampede harness to replay anonymized order traffic against staging — never production, learned that the hard way. Target is 500 checkouts/min sustained; watch the payment-stub latency panel, it's the first thing to buckle. Ramp slowly, 10% steps, and kill the run if error rate passes 2%. The harness config archive is encrypted, so to open it you'll need the recovery passphrase, which sits just below this note.

unlock words, fawig-bagef: olidor-holir-istox-holath-tamys-quenion-giliel

## Onboarding — Quiet Room, Floor 9, Wrenfield Tower

Facilities desk staff should know that the top-floor quiet room at Wrenfield Tower is bookable in two-hour blocks and holds a maximum of four people. Lights are on a motion timer; if a booking reports darkness, the override switch is behind the left curtain panel. The room door stays locked outside booked slots. When granting ad-hoc access, issue the current keypad code below.

turnstile pass: bdg-YEOZLM-79341408